Essential Parameters

Model SA-YQ400 Hydraulic Puller
Maximum Traction Force (kN) 400
Continuous Tractive Effort (kN) 350
Maximum Pulling Speed (km/h) 5
Bullwheel Bottom of Groove Diameter (mm) Φ960
Number of Bullwheel Grooves 11
Maximum Diameter of Suitable Steel Rope (mm) Φ45
Maximum Through Connector Diameter (mm) Φ80
Engine Power /Speed (kW/rpm) 402/2100
Dimensions(mm) 6100x2600x2800
 Weight (kg) 14800

Main Components

Engine Cummins (USA) water-cooled diesel engine
Main Variable Displacement Pump, Main Motor Rexroth(BOSCH)
Reducer RR (ltalian)
Main Hydraulic Valves Rexroth (BOSCH)
Radiator AKG
Hydraulic Instrument WIKA
Suitable Drum Model GSP1900 (ltem number: 07125E)
